Donald Thomas Graham 1926–1929 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 4 Mar 1926

Birth Location: Dayton, Montgomery, Ohio, USA

Death Date: 20 Aug 1929

Death Location: Fayette, Ohio, USA

Father: Thomas Graham

Mother: Armintha Katzenbach

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Donald Thomas Graham was born in 1926 in Dayton, Montgomery, Ohio, USA, the child of Thomas Henry Graham And Armintha D Minta Katzenbach. Donald Thomas Graham passed away in 1929 in Fayette, Ohio, USA.
